Astera Labs (NASDAQ: ALAB) provides rack-scale AI infrastructure through purpose-built connectivity solutions. By collaborating with hyperscalers and ecosystem partners, Astera Labs enables organizations to unlock the full potential of modern AI. Astera Labs’ Intelligent Connectivity Platform integrates CXL®, Ethernet, NVLink, PCIe®, and UALink™ semiconductor-based technologies with the company’s COSMOS software suite to unify diverse components into cohesive, flexible systems that deliver end-to-end scale-up, and scale-out connectivity. The company’s custom connectivity solutions business complements its standards-based portfolio, enabling customers to deploy tailored architectures to meet their unique infrastructure requirements. Responsibilities

~1 min read
  • Develop and optimize power conversion circuits, including DC-DC converters, voltage regulators, and power modules.
  • Design high-efficiency, high-reliability power circuits including:
  • Buck / boost / buck-boost converters
  • Multiphase regulators
  • Hot-swap, protection, and sequencing circuits
  • Design and optimize power delivery for ASICs, ensuring stable voltage and current distribution across the board. Address power integrity challenges such as voltage ripple, noise, and impedance of mismatches.
  • Perform power integrity, transient response, stability, and thermal analysis.
  • Evaluate and select appropriate power components, such as voltage regulators, capacitors, and inductors, ensuring they meet performance, thermal, and reliability specifications. Also, will be asked to do the same evaluation on overall system level design components.
  • Work closely with component vendors to identify and source the best power solutions, ensuring compatibility with our ASIC designs and meeting quality standards.
  • Work closely with cross-functional teams, including firmware, mechanical, and validation engineers, to integrate designs into complete systems.
  • Generate and maintain comprehensive design documentation, including, Specifications, schematics and BOMs.
  • Conduct thorough debugging and analysis of power-related or system level issue utilizing lab equipment such as oscilloscopes and power analyzers to identify and resolve problems.

Requirements

~1 min read
  • Education: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in electrical engineering or related field.
  • Experience: 5-8 years of experience in power and board design engineering, with a focus on ASIC or high-speed digital designs.
  • Technical Skills:
    • Proficiency in Cadence OrCAD and Allegro for schematic capture and PCB layout.
    • Strong understanding of power integrity principles and techniques.
    • Experience with power component selection and vendor collaboration.
    • Hands-on experience with debugging power-related issues using lab equipment.
    • Proficiency with lab equipment (oscilloscopes, electronic loads, spectrum analyzers).
  • Soft Skills:
    • Excellent problem-solving and analytical skills.
    • Strong communication and teamwork abilities.
    • Ability to work in a fast-paced, collaborative environment.

Requirements

~1 min read
  • Familiarity with high-speed interfaces such as PCIe, DDR, and USB.
  • Familiarity with electromagnetic interference (EMI) and electromagnetic compatibility (EMC) considerations.
  • Familiarity with Design for Manufacturability (DFM) considerations.
  • Experience in thermal management and reliability analysis.
